Role Overview
As a Demand Planner at Made by Gather, you will play a critical role in driving forecast accuracy and inventory planning across our growing portfolio of consumer products. You will partner closely with Sales, Marketing, Supply Planning, Finance, and Analytics to translate data and market insights into actionable demand forecasts. The ideal candidate brings strong analytical capability, advanced Excel skills, and hands-on experience planning demand in consumer products, particularly for mass merchants such as Walmart, Costco, Target, and other national retailers.
What You’ll Do
Forecasting & Demand Planning
- Develop, maintain, and continuously improve demand forecasts across multiple time horizons, SKUs, and channels.
- Incorporate point-of-sale data, shipment history, promotional calendars, and market trends into statistically sound forecasts.
- Use advanced Excel tools and models (pivot tables, scenario modeling, complex formulas, automation) to support forecasting and planning decisions.
Cross-Functional Collaboration
- Partner with Sales and Marketing teams to incorporate account strategies, promotions, and new product introductions into demand plans.
- Lead forecast review and consensus discussions as part of the SIOP / IBP process.
- Collaborate with Supply Planning and Finance to align forecasts with inventory targets and financial plans.
Mass Merchant & Retail Integration
- Apply deep understanding of mass merchant demand patterns and replenishment requirements to improve forecast accuracy and service levels.
- Support retailer-specific forecasting needs and cadence for accounts such as Walmart, Target, Costco, and similar partners.
Performance Monitoring & Insights
- Track forecast accuracy, bias, and key planning KPIs; prepare clear, actionable reporting for leadership.
- Analyze forecast variances, identify root causes, and recommend corrective actions to improve future performance.
Continuous Improvement
- Identify opportunities to improve demand planning processes, data quality, and planning tools.
- Support planning for new product launches, seasonal demand shifts, and changes in consumer buying behavior.
What You Bring
Required Qualifications
- 5+ years of demand planning, forecasting, or supply chain analytics experience within consumer products / CPG.
- Proven experience forecasting for mass merchants such as Walmart, Target, Costco, or similar national retailers.
- Advanced Excel proficiency, including complex modeling, large-data analysis, and scenario planning. Proficient in Power BI.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to translate data into clear recommendations.
- Excellent communication skills and ability to work effectively across Sales, Supply Chain, and Finance teams.
Preferred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ain, Business, Analytics, Finance, Operations, or a related field.
- Experience with ERP and forecasting platforms (NetSuite, SAP, Blue Yonder, Anaplan, or similar).
- Familiarity with retail replenishment logic and demand planning best practices.
